What is it?

ThinkPlace is offering a one-day workshop for senior leadership teams that will enable them to gain alignment on their products and service experience and make tough choices on what to prioritise and when. Using tried-and-tested methods, and under the guidance of an experienced design coach, teams will leave the workshop with an end-to-end view of the customer experience and a clear roadmap to take the products forward. The coach will spend some time with the company before the workshop to ensure the session is tailored to their needs.

This workshop was designed by Martin Grant, former Chief Innovation Officer of a New Zealand technology company.

Who is this workshop for?

This workshop is for time-pressured leadership teams in technology companies, wanting to meet together and rapidly develop products and services with a focus on the end-to-end customer experience.

Leadership teams should incorporate Chief Executive / Chief Marketing Officer / Head of Product or Innovation / Customer Service Lead / Head of Sales.
